Bedroom window installation services involve replacing or adding windows to enhance the comfort, functionality, and appearance of a bedroom. This process typically includes removing existing windows, preparing the opening, and carefully installing new windows that fit securely and operate properly. Service providers ensure that the new windows are properly sealed to prevent drafts and leaks, helping homeowners improve energy efficiency and maintain a consistent indoor temperature. Whether upgrading outdated windows or fitting a new bedroom in a custom-built home, experienced contractors can handle various types of window styles and sizes to meet specific needs.
One common reason homeowners seek bedroom window installation is to address issues like drafts, condensation, or difficulty opening existing windows. Old or damaged windows can lead to increased energy bills and reduced comfort, especially during extreme weather. Installing new, properly fitted windows can eliminate drafts, reduce noise from outside, and improve overall home insulation. Additionally, replacing windows can increase natural light and ventilation, making bedrooms more inviting and healthier to live in. The overview below groups typical Bedroom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rogers, AR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or window repairs or replacements, such as installing a new sash or fixing a broken latch,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Standard Window Installation - Replacing an existing bedroom window with a similar size and style usually ranges from $700 to $1,500. Most local contractors handle these projects within this band, though larger or custom installations can cost more.
Full Window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a bedroom window, including framing and insulation, often costs between $1,500 and $3,500. Larger or more complex projects, such as adding new window openings, can exceed this range.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ive window upgrades, custom designs, or multiple window installations can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ve higher material and labor costs for complex work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of bedroom windows can local contractors install? Local contractors can typically install various window types such as double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, depending on the home's design and preferences.
How do I prepare my bedroom for window installation? It's recommended to clear the area around the window, remove any furniture or curtains, and ensure easy access for the service providers to work efficiently.
Are there any design options available for bedroom window upgrades? Yes, local service providers often offer a range of design options including different frame materials, finishes, and glass styles to match the bedroom's aesthetic.
Can window installation improve the insulation of a bedroom? Installing new windows can enhance insulation, helping to reduce drafts and improve energy efficiency in the bedroom.
What should I consider when choosing a window style for my bedroom? Consider factors such as natural light, ventilation, privacy, and the overall look to select a window style that complements the bedroom's layout and your needs.
